About Aqua Regia
Aqua regia is used in precious metals refining to dissolve gold and platinum group metals. Aqua regia also is used as a substitute for chromic sulfuric acid cleaning solutions. However, while aqua regia is essential for some purposes, it should not be used for the routine cleaning of glassware. If a milder reagent will suffice then avoid using aqua regia. Aqua regia is a strong oxidizer. It is incompatible with organic solvents, flammables and all reducing agents.
DO NOT STORE AQUA REGIA – PREPARE AQUA REGIA ONLY USING A BOROSILICATE VESSEL
- Be aware that pressure can build up in a short amount of time sufficient to burst a sealed vessel, even when the volume of aqua regia is small. For this reason, you should never store aqua regia or place aqua regia in a sealed container! Prepare it, use it, and destroy any excess in the fume hood in which it was prepared. Only prepare the amount of aqua regia you need for immediate use.
OBSERVE SAFETY WHEN USING AQUA REGIA
- If it is decided that aqua regia is needed, wear protective clothing (goggles, gloves, coat) and work in a clean well-ventilated fume hood. Keep the sash down when reactions are in progress. Never take aqua regia out of the hood. Never store aqua regia, and never put it in a closed vessel, because evolved gases will cause a pressure build-up that will burst the container.
- Nitric acid and Hydrochloric Acid are strong acids and strong oxidizers. An oxidizer contributes oxygen to reactions, which can result in combustion or explosion. Nitric acid reacts vigorously or violently with many combustible and flammable materials, including flammable organic solvents, bases, reducing agents, metals and metal compounds. Hydrochloric Acid may react violently with bases, metals, oxidizing agents, certain acids, amines, reducing agents, and organic materials
- HANDLE WITH CARE: Use extreme care when pouring acid to avoid splashes or spills. Replace and tighten cap on container immediately to avoid accidental spills. Have an abundant water supply handy to dilute any accidental spills. Cover open containers containing acid (HNO3, HCL) with a cap, plug, or watch glass to avoid venting gases. When using acids, work under a fume hood cleared of incompatible materials not needed for your process. When diluting any concentrated acid, always add the acid to water slowly while stirring to avoid sudden heat buildup. NEVER ADD WATER TO CONCENTRATED ACID. Products should be used within 2 years of purchase. Remember to never store aqua regia. Never place aqua regia in a sealed container.
- AVOID INHALATION: Nitric Acid, Hydrochloric Acid, and Aqua Regia vapors, fumes, and aerosols are irritating to the respiratory system. Inhalation of high concentrations of these vapors must be reported immediately. Delaying treatment can result in pulmonary edema and even death. Do not open indoors except under a fume hood. Do not inhale fumes. Use a supplied-air respirator, such as an SCBA respirator at all times when working with acids
- AVOID SKIN CONTACT: Concentrated acid can severely burn the eyes and skin. Wear protective gloves resistant to acids, such as blue nitrile gloves. Wear an impervious apron or smock and long sleeves
- USE EYE PROTECTION: Wear eye protection, such as polyethylene goggles or a polyethylene face shield to protect from splashing, it being advisable to wear both goggles and a face shield
- STORAGE: Store HCL and HNO3 in their original containers. Dilute solutions must be stored in acid-resistant bottles, such as borosilicate glass with teflon caps. Polyethylene (PTFE) and standard HDPE are unsuitable for storing Nitric Acid. HDPE generally is safe for Hydrochloric Acid. DO NOT store nitric acid near incompatible materials with which it may react. These include acetic, chromic, and hydrocyanic acids, acetone, aniline, carbon, hydrogen sulfide, flammable materials, readily nitrated substances, organic solvents, bases, reducing agents, and metals and metal compounds. Store nitric acid in its own storage cabinet near floor level whenever possible. Otherwise, store nitric acid near floor level with inorganic acids, and segregated from other acids in a secondary containment vessel, such as a plastic bin, tub, or tote. Do not store Hydrochloric Acid near bases, metals, oxidizing agents, certain acids, amines, reducing agents, or organic materials. Storage Temp. < 75ºF (<24ºC). NEVER STORE NITROHYDROCHLORIC ACID (AQUA REGIA) OR PLACE IN A SEALED CONTAINER.
- DISPOSAL AND SPILLS: These materials and their containers must be disposed of as hazardous waste. If less than a few milliliters of concentrated acid or a few hundred milliliters of dilute acid is spilled, the spill can be neutralized by adding soda ash or sodium bicarbonate and rinsing profusely with water. If the spill is large (i.e. greater than 1 liter of concentrated acid, or more than you have materials to handle), immediately evacuate the laboratory, close the doors, and promptly call 9-1-1
FIRST AID
In case of accident, if you feel unwell seek medical advice immediately.
- Eyes – Get medical attention immediately and flush eyes with plenty of water for 15 minutes
- Skin – Flush skin with plenty of water for 15 minutes
- Inhalation – Immediately move outside and get fresh air. If breathing is difficult give oxygen. Immediately call a poison control center or medical doctor for treatment advice. Sip water if able to swallow. Do not give anything by mouth to an unconscious person. Do not induce vomiting unless instructed to do so by a poison control center or medical doctor
